The Los Angeles Lakers have made their move in the 2024 NBA Draft, selecting Dalton Knecht out of Tennessee with the No. 17 pick. Known for their need to add shooting prowess to their roster, the Lakers have found exactly what they needed in Knecht, a dynamic and prolific 3-point shooter.

Dalton Knecht is renowned for his exceptional shooting ability, particularly from deep ranges. A scouting report from The Ringer highlights his strengths, noting that Knecht is a "dynamic, knockdown 3-point shooter from deep ranges. He can sprint into the wing or readjust in midair to fire accurately coming off of screens." This makes him an immediate threat from beyond the arc, a skill highly coveted in today’s NBA.

Knecht’s offensive game is not limited to spot-up shooting. He is a talented shooter off the dribble, possessing multiple moves to create space. "Tennessee relies on him in must-score situations, and he has a feel for running the pick-and-roll, so he could develop into a primary option. At a minimum, his handle makes him a weapon attacking closeouts, slashing, and running transition offense," the scouting report elaborates. His ambidextrous finishing at the rim, combined with his athleticism and strength, allows him to score efficiently from various angles and distances.

In addition to his scoring, Knecht displays significant playmaking instincts. "He calmly handles double-teams and finds open teammates with decisive passes," demonstrating his ability to contribute to the team’s ball movement and create opportunities for others. His awareness and activity as a cutter further add to his offensive repertoire, making him a well-rounded offensive player. Knecht's ability to finish out of the post and his versatility in various offensive sets give him additive value beyond his perimeter shooting.

Despite his offensive talents, Knecht does have areas where he needs to improve, particularly on the defensive end. "Targeted by opponents because he’s usually the weakest link on defense. This will often be true in the NBA, too, unless he improves his ability to move laterally," the scouting report cautions. Additionally, Knecht needs to prove his shot-creating abilities against lengthier defenders. His performance against Kansas earlier this season, where he went 4-for-17 from the field, highlighted his struggles against size and length.

With the Lakers looking to enhance their shooting capabilities, Knecht appears to be the perfect fit. His dynamic shooting and offensive versatility align well with the Lakers’ needs. As he develops under the Lakers' system, there is potential for Knecht to become not only a primary scoring option but also a more rounded player who can handle the rigors of NBA defense.

In selecting Dalton Knecht, the Lakers have made a strategic choice that addresses their immediate needs while also adding a player with significant upside.
